How not smoking ⁠ can benefit your body  

Stopping smoking is really important ⁠ for your overall health. When someone decides to live without smoking, they decrease the possibility of getting ⁠ dangerous diseases such as lung cancer, heart disease, and breathing issues. Quitting smoking helps your lungs work better, lowers the chance of ⁠ having a stroke, and makes your immune system stronger. In addition to that, individuals commonly experience boosted energy levels, enhanced circulation in their ⁠ body, and a lower probability of dealing with long-lasting coughs or feeling short-winded. These health improvements not only benefit individuals but also ⁠ inspire others to prioritize their own well-being. ‌

Enhancing Relationships ⁠ and Social Connections ​

Smoking doesn’t just hurt the person doing it, it also ⁠ has consequences for the people who are near them. If someone smokes around people they care about, it can make ⁠ them sick because they are breathing in harmful chemicals. Choosing not to smoke helps create a healthier ⁠ setting for family members, friends, and coworkers. Furthermore, stopping smoking frequently leads to ⁠ a happier social encounter. Those who do not smoke may discover it more effortless to form connections with others as ⁠ they don’t experience the societal judgment or feeling of being alone that comes with smoking. By quitting, individuals can enhance their relationships and create a ⁠ supportive network that encourages others to follow suit. ​
